Hello Everybody Today I'm Reviewing a show I grew up with watching on The Disney Channel The Proud Family. I love this show as a kid & even now I still enjoy watching it but it's not a perfect show. The show sometimes has Mean Spirited characters & episodes. I like Oscar Proud but he constantly abuse by his Mother Sugar Mama & I really Hate the episode Twins to Tweens where Penny Wish Bebe & CeCe were older & Al Roker turn them into teenage & Everyone acts out Character & Mean to Penny. Her friends treat her like trash in that episode. Anyway I Like The Proud Family it's part of My Childhood but it's has Flaws & So I give this show as 8/10. Anyway Bye.

An original production from the Disney Channel, "The Proud Family" isn't far removed from live-action sitcoms like "Moesha" - in fact, with all the stock characters present and correct (stable mum, slightly silly dad, energetic grandma, bratty youngsters, stuck-up rich girl, clique of friends, etc) and de rigeur plotlines about finding out who your real friends are, staying true to yourself etc., etc., once you take away the cartoon element you're left with a watchable but unsurprising family show.
But Penny, the teenage girl around whom most of the action revolves, is quite appealing (unlike Brandy Norwood); and though it does come with the message baggage it's less oppressive than some - mainly because it's funny enough to make the morals bearable. (And Destiny's Child fans note the terrific trio doing backup on the title song - sung by Beyonce's sister Solange.) It won't change your life, but this is more proof that the Mouse has moved beyond repackaging their old characters.
